Obsidian PDF增强插件完全指南:从安装到高级应用
【免费下载链接】obsidian-pdf-plusAn Obsidian.md plugin for annotating PDF files with highlights just by linking to text selection. It also adds many quality-of-life improvements to Obsidian's built-in PDF viewer and PDF embeds.项目地址: https://gitcode.com/gh_mirrors/ob/obsidian-pdf-plus
引言
Obsidian PDF增强插件是一款专为学术研究者、电子书阅读者和知识管理爱好者设计的工具,通过将PDF标注与Markdown笔记无缝整合,消除了在多个应用间切换的效率损耗。该插件不仅支持双向链接驱动的非破坏性批注,还提供了PDF编辑、页面重组和智能链接管理等功能,让Obsidian成为一站式文献处理中心。
核心功能矩阵
| 功能类别 | 关键能力 | 使用场景示例 |
|---|---|---|
| 智能批注系统 | 16种自定义高亮颜色、颜色记忆功能、文本选择链接生成 | 学术论文阅读时对关键论点进行分类标注 |
| PDF编辑工具 | 页面重组、大纲管理、页码标签编辑 | 整合会议资料时调整PDF页面顺序 |
| 工作流集成 | 悬停批注预览、Vim键绑定支持、反向链接索引 | 撰写文献综述时快速定位引用来源 |
技术原理简析
创新批注实现机制
该插件采用"双向索引"技术,就像图书馆的交叉索引系统:当你在Markdown中创建[[file.pdf#page=5&selection=10,20,30,40]]格式的链接时,系统会同时维护两个索引——从笔记到PDF位置的正向索引,以及从PDF内容到相关笔记的反向索引。这种设计确保了当PDF文件发生变化(如页面增减)时,所有引用都能智能更新,避免链接失效。
模块化架构设计
插件采用"插件补丁"模式增强Obsidian原生功能,而非完全替代。核心模块包括:
- 补丁系统:像给Obsidian PDF查看器添加新功能按钮
- 界面组件:自定义工具栏和右键菜单如同额外的操作面板
- 数据处理:反向链接索引功能类似文献管理软件的引用追踪系统
这种设计的优势在于:既保留了Obsidian原生体验,又能灵活添加新功能,同时最大限度减少兼容性问题。
分级安装指南
基础安装路径(推荐新手)
- 打开Obsidian设置 → 社区插件 → 浏览
- 搜索"PDF增强"并点击安装
- 启用插件后重启Obsidian使功能生效
⚠️ 注意事项:确保Obsidian版本在v1.5.8以上,低于此版本可能导致部分功能无法使用
进阶安装路径(开发者选项)
# 克隆项目代码 git clone https://gitcode.com/gh_mirrors/ob/obsidian-pdf-plus cd obsidian-pdf-plus # 安装依赖 npm install # 构建项目 npm run build- 执行上述命令后,在Obsidian中打开"设置→社区插件"
- 关闭"安全模式",点击"从文件夹安装插件"
- 选择项目目录下的
dist文件夹完成安装
⚠️ 注意事项:开发版可能包含未稳定功能,建议仅在测试库中使用
场景化使用方案
场景一:学术论文精读工作流
操作流程:
- 打开目标PDF文件,使用快捷键
Ctrl+Shift+H激活高亮工具 - 选择文本段落,从颜色面板中选择"蓝色"标记研究方法部分
- 右键点击选中区域,选择"生成引用笔记"自动创建带链接的文献笔记
- 在笔记中添加个人见解,系统会自动建立与PDF的双向链接
场景二:电子书知识萃取
操作流程:
- 使用"提取页面"功能(命令面板搜索"PDF++: 提取页面")拆分章节
- 对重点内容使用"矩形选区嵌入"功能:
![[book.pdf#page=12&rect=150,200,450,300]] - 在笔记中组织这些嵌入式内容,形成知识卡片
- 通过"重建反向索引"命令确保所有引用关系正确
场景三:会议资料整理
操作流程:
- 使用"合并PDF"功能整合会议议程、演讲稿和参考资料
- 通过"大纲管理"功能为合并后的PDF创建自定义目录
- 使用"页码标签"功能为不同来源的内容添加前缀标识
- 分享整理好的PDF时,所有内部链接将保持有效
问题解决方案
常见问题排查流程
高亮不显示 │ ├─检查Obsidian版本是否≥1.5.8 │ ├─是→执行"重新加载应用"命令 │ └─否→更新Obsidian到最新版本 │ ├─确认PDF文件未被锁定 │ ├─是→关闭其他打开该PDF的程序 │ └─否→检查文件权限 │ └─运行"重建PDF反向链接索引"命令 ├─成功→问题解决 └─失败→查看插件日志报告问题链接失效处理
当PDF文件移动或重命名后,使用"更新所有PDF链接"命令可批量修复引用。该功能会扫描整个Vault,自动更新所有相关笔记中的链接路径,确保引用关系不中断。
跨插件协同方案
与Dataview插件协同
创建文献管理仪表盘,自动汇总所有PDF批注:
TABLE length(file.inlinks) AS "引用次数", file.mtime AS "最后批注时间" FROM "文献" WHERE file.ext = "pdf" SORT length(file.inlinks) DESC该查询会生成一个按引用频率排序的文献列表,帮助识别重要资料。
与Hover Editor协同
实现"悬停预览批注"工作流:
- 安装并启用Hover Editor插件
- 在PDF++设置中启用"悬停预览"选项
- 按住
Ctrl键同时悬停PDF中的高亮文本 - 系统会在悬浮窗口中显示关联的笔记内容
未来功能展望
计划开发功能
- AI辅助批注:基于选中文本自动生成摘要和关键词
- PDF比较工具:高亮显示不同版本PDF间的内容差异
- 手写批注支持:结合绘图插件实现自由手绘批注
- 云同步增强:优化批注数据的跨设备同步策略
PDF知识管理成熟度模型
| 成熟度阶段 | 特征描述 | 推荐功能组合 |
|---|---|---|
| 初级阶段 | 基本PDF查看,少量文本高亮 | 基础批注+链接生成 |
| 中级阶段 | 系统化学术批注,分类管理 | 颜色编码+反向链接+模板系统 |
| 高级阶段 | 跨文档知识整合,自动化工作流 | PDF合并+Dataview索引+跨插件协同 |
| 专家阶段 | 知识网络构建,智能关联 | 高级搜索+AI辅助+自定义工作流 |
通过逐步提升PDF知识管理的成熟度,你可以将Obsidian打造成一个真正的个人知识中心,让PDF文献不再是孤立的信息孤岛,而是有机知识网络的组成部分。
【免费下载链接】obsidian-pdf-plusAn Obsidian.md plugin for annotating PDF files with highlights just by linking to text selection. It also adds many quality-of-life improvements to Obsidian's built-in PDF viewer and PDF embeds.项目地址: https://gitcode.com/gh_mirrors/ob/obsidian-pdf-plus
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考